Pisces 21 Daysailer
TYPE: Pisces 21 Daysailer
YEAR:2006
LOA:21′
BUILDER: Classic Boat Shop
OFFERED FOR: $54,000 Reduced: $49,000 LOCATION: Bernard, Maine
COMMENTS: The PISCES 21 DAYSAILER, inspired by the traditional Herreshoff FISH class daysailer, was designed by C.W Paine in 1999. These small yachts are finished to the highest standard of our Maine Boat Building tradition, the finest daysailer/weekender you’ll find on the coast of Maine or anywhere else . ‘Hayaku’ is ready to launch and offered below replacement cost.(Click on any photo to enlarge or for slide show)
DISPLACEMENT: 3,250 lbs LOA:20’ 9” LWL: 16’ 4”
BEAM: 7’ 1”BALLAST: 1,600 lbs SAIL AREA : 261 sq. ft.
DRAFT: 2’ 11” ENGINE: 2 HP Honda Outboard
CONSTRUCTION: Fiberglass hull with red painted boot top, teak cockpit seats, varnished mahogany inner transom, toe rail and coamings.
RIGGING: Marconi rig, Carbon mast, all spars painted with beige Awlgrip™ finish, Schaefer roller furling jib system, bronze winch for halyards mounted on cabin top. Jiffy reef system.
SAILS: Main Sailing Partners: Main with one reef, 100% jib
STEERING: Varnished ash tiller
EQUIPMENT: Triad galvanized single axle trailer, 3,800 lb capacity with Tie Down model 66 actuator, Full cockpit boom tent/mainsail cover (Sunbrella ™ ‘toast’ color), Plastimo Mini Contest bulkhead mounted compass, Custom stainless steel removable /stowable outboard bracket, Honda 2 HP 4 stroke clutch gear long shaft outboard, companionway privacy curtain, running lights, steaming light, 12V outlet, volt meter, one series 24 AGM battery, miscellaneous equipment.
